Ticket: Fix N+1 on Larkspire GraphQL resolver for order line items. Each order fanned out a separate fetch per SKU against the Moorfen catalog service. Replaced with a batched dataloader keyed by order ID; p95 dropped from 1.8s to 140ms. Future maintainers: don't remove the loader cache scoping per request. The fix shipped under the build token noted below.

session token of yahap-fafop = htk9_f6aa94135

## Account Recovery — ParityPulse

Scope: ParityPulse, the rate-parity checker used by the Corvane hotel group. Applies when the scraper service account is locked after repeated auth failures.

Steps: 1) Confirm lockout in the audit log. 2) Disable scheduled parity scans. 3) Rotate the service credential via the admin console. 4) Re-enable scans; verify one clean run against the staging rate feed. 5) Reviewer signs off on the diff.

Vault unseal for credential rotation uses the passphrase below.

vault phrase of yaguf-hahaf = druath-holix

Hey — before you cut the next release, flagging some drift in FixtureForge, our test-data factory lib. CI generates fixtures with deterministic seeds and the small dataset profile, but the release pipeline somehow picked up the old randomized-seed config, so pre-release test runs aren't reproducible and two flaky failures last week were just seed luck. I've already pinned CI; the release side still needs the same treatment. Current release-pipeline values, for comparison, are below.

service settings:
[istael]
team = gilath
access_code = ac_468cdf
owner = casdor.gilox
host = istael.kelviforge.internal
port = 5432
peer = quenwyn.braskworks.corp
salt = 6678df32
pin = 7400